The Three of Wands and the King of Cups tarot cards, when combined, connote a harmonious balance between taking bold actions and emotional stability.

The Three of Wands represents expansion, progress, and confidence in one’s abilities, while the King of Cups symbolizes empathy, compassion, and a strong connection with one’s emotions.

This combination expresses that the individual has a clear vision of their goals and is using their emotional intelligence to navigate their path to success.

Description and Symbolism of King of Cups Tarot Card:

The King of Cups tarot card is a powerful symbol of emotional intelligence, balance, and maturity.

In the card, the king sits on his throne, holding a cup symbolizing his mastery over his emotions.

He has a calm, serene expression, connoteing that he has achieved a deep understanding of his own emotions and how to use them effectively.

The ocean behind the king represents the unconscious and the depths of emotion, while the ships in the distance connote that the king is able to navigate even the most tumultuous emotional waters.

The seahorses at the bottom of the card symbolize the king’s power and control over his own emotions, and the fish jumping from the cup represents the release of pent-up emotions.

The King of Cups is often interpreted as a symbol of compassion, intuition, and the ability to use emotions in a positive and constructive way.

This card can indicate a mature and balanced individual who is able to remain calm and collected in even the most challenging of situations.

They have a strong moral compass and can be relied upon to act in a fair and just manner.

In readings, the King of Cups often represents a mentor or guide who can offer emotional support and guidance.
